Что можно передавать на сервер 1С?

Что можно передавать на сервер 1С? - коротко

На сервер 1С можно передавать различные типы данных и команды для выполнения операций в базе данных. Это включает запросы к обработкам, обновление данных, выполнение расчетов и генерацию отчетов.

Что можно передавать на сервер 1С? - развернуто

На сервер 1С можно передавать различные типы данных и объектов, в зависимости от конкретной задачи и архитектуры приложения. Основные категории передаваемых данных включают:

  1. Команды и параметры: Взаимодействие с сервером 1С часто осуществляется посредством отправки команд и соответствующих параметров. Это может быть выполнение методов объектов, запросы к базе данных или выполнение процедур.
  2. Документы и регистры: Сервер 1С позволяет передавать документы (например, счета-фактуры, акты) и регистры (например, журналы операций). Это особенно важно для интеграции с внешними системами, где требуется обмен финансовой или бухгалтерской информацией.
  3. Объекты и структуры данных: На сервер можно передавать различные объекты, такие как справочники, реквизиты, массивы и другие структуры данных. Это позволяет эффективно обмениваться информацией между клиентскими и серверными частями приложения.
  4. Файлы: В некоторых случаях может потребоваться передача файлов (например, отчетов, графических файлов) на сервер 1С. Это может быть реализовано через встроенные механизмы или с использованием сторонних библиотек.
  5. Результаты выполнения: После выполнения команд на сервере могут возвращаться результаты, которые также передаются обратно клиенту. Это могут быть данные, статусы выполнения или сообщения об ошибках.
  6. События и уведомления: В некоторых случаях сервер 1С может передавать события и уведомления клиентам, например, при изменении данных или выполнении определенных действий.

Эффективная передача данных на сервер 1С требует учета нескольких аспектов:

  • Протоколы и форматы: Использование поддерживаемых протоколов (например, SOAP, REST) и форматов данных (например, XML, JSON).
  • Безопасность: Обеспечение безопасности передачи данных с использованием шифрования и аутентификации.
  • Производительность: Оптимизация объемов передаваемых данных и частоты обмена для обеспечения высокой производительности системы.

Таким образом, сервер 1С предоставляет широкие возможности для передачи различных типов данных, что позволяет реализовать сложные и многофункциональные интеграционные сценарии.